What does the word "Peracarida" mean?

The term "Peracarida" refers to a specific group within the class of crustaceans, which are a diverse category of arthropods found in both marine and freshwater environments. Peracarida play a crucial role in the aquatic food web. They can serve as a vital food source for various fish, birds, and other marine animals. Their feeding habits also contribute to nutrient cycling and energy flow in their ecosystems, making them important players in maintaining ecological balance.
